The HTC One Mini would be the competitor of the Galaxy S4 Mini

It seems that Samsung will not be the only company that is going to build on the success of its flagship, but that HTC could also follow a very similar strategy, launching a HTC One mini, a reduced version of the terminal that was launched on the market in the first months of the year, and that would have characteristics of the mid-range.

El HTC One mini stand out for being one of the rivals of the Samsung Galaxy S4 Mini. Not only for its specifications but for its concept, which is exactly the same. They are two smartphones based on high-end smartphones. In reality, they only resemble each other in name and design, because they have nothing to do with the rest. However, it appears that the HTC One mini It could be better than the South Korean terminal. And it is that, of all the technical specifications, the possible 2 GB RAM stands out. Such a RAM memory does not fit with a processor with only two cores, but that would ensure a very good operation of the smartphone. The screen would be 4,3 inches, high definition, although not Full HD, being 720p. On the other hand, the camera of this new HTC One mini it would also be Ultrapixel. It is possible that in this case it is three megapixels, which would correspond to about nine megapixels of conventional cameras.

Like the company's flagship, it would have two stereo speakers on the front, and of course, the Beats Audio sound system. In addition, the operating system would be Android 4.2 Jelly Bean, so it would be quite up to date. Some other possible specifications reveal that it would have a 1.700 mAh battery, with LTE connectivity, and with an internal memory of 16 GB. Its launch seems to be scheduled for the middle of July. It would fit in with a possible HTC event, where it will also announce the HTC One in the two new colors, red and blue, which are also expected on those same dates.
